# Hyper-SD (1-Step) — Core ML
*ByteDance, 2024*
Single-step text-to-image from SD1.5 via TCD distillation. 512×512. Chunked UNet (6-bit).

Core ML conversion of [ByteDance/Hyper-SD](https://huggingface.co/ByteDance/Hyper-SD) for on-device inference on iPhone, iPad and Mac. Converted with `coremltools`; the packages are stateless, so all sequencing and buffering lives in your Swift code.

`compute_units` is not a suggestion -- it is the configuration the conversion was verified against. Moving a package to a different compute unit can silently change the numerics (FP16 attention overflow) or crash on the GPU.

> This model is split into 4 Core ML packages that are driven in sequence from Swift. Load them one at a time, copy the outputs out of the `MLMultiArray` buffers and release each model before loading the next — two large Core ML models resident at once will OOM on an iPhone.
